Output 40c62556611e8213358a688b495b767902ee9a9173df6eecc9bdc3c51680486a:2

value
201774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c69105d4abbe73e388de7559d35eebbabbe8540 OP_EQUAL
address
32pdtpEFswFGpJy9DETt8LQpqmonmWNpQD
transaction
40c62556611e8213358a688b495b767902ee9a9173df6eecc9bdc3c51680486a
spent
true